擅长:python、mysql、java
<p>如果您有两个任意大小的列表,可以使用<code>itertools.product()</code>非常轻松地执行此操作:</p>
<pre><code>>>> import itertools
>>> name = ['Beijing']
>>> alphabet = ['a', 'b', 'c']
>>> new_name = list(map(''.join, itertools.product(name, alphabet)))
>>> new_name
['Beijinga', 'Beijingb', 'Beijingc']
</code></pre>